Which clues of a cockroach infestation should I look for?
The clearest signs of a roach infestation include feces, shed skins, a damp odour, eggs and cases, and after-dark activity. If you turn on the light in the kitchen or bathroom and notice insects darting away, that strongly suggests the problem is established. You may also find roaches in sticky traps, around drain areas, near pantry items, or in warm spots close to appliances.
German cockroaches are especially common in kitchens and bathrooms. They are smaller, breed rapidly, and often hide near food preparation areas and water sources. American cockroaches are larger and are often found in basements, utility rooms, or damp areas. Both species can cause sanitation issues, because they can spread bacteria and lead to food contamination by moving over counters, dishes, and stored food.
Inspect for these signs regularly:
- Tiny black pepper-like droppings in drawers, cabinets, and corners
- Brown, oval egg cases tucked behind furniture or appliances
- Live roaches showing up after dark
- Smudge marks along baseboards and walls
- Roach activity near drains, under sinks, and behind stoves
Sticky traps are helpful because they confirm the infestation level without guesswork. They also reveal where roaches are moving, which helps guide targeted treatment.
Why do cockroaches return again in houses and condos?
Cockroaches return repeatedly when food, water, warmth, and shelter are still available. In Mississauga, this is particularly common in multi-unit buildings, where shared walls, shared plumbing, and connected service chases can allow pests to move between units. In older buildings, gaps around pipes, worn seals, and hidden utility routes create perfect harbourage areas.
Moisture control is a key factor. Roaches need access to water, so even a small drip under a sink, a moist basement corner, or condensation around appliances can sustain activity. Kitchens and bathrooms are frequent problem zones because of sinks, drains, and everyday spills. Poor sanitation also matters: crumbs, grease buildup, pet food left out overnight, and overflowing garbage all make it simpler for cockroaches to survive.
Access points are a major reason infestations persist. Roaches can travel through tiny gaps around baseboards, door thresholds, utility penetrations, and cracks and crevices in walls. If a building has shared units, treatment in one apartment without coordinated action in adjacent units may reduce activity temporarily but not eliminate the infestation.
For this reason roach control in Mississauga often calls for both indoor treatment and building-wide cooperation, especially in condos and rental properties.
What home cockroach control methods actually are effective?
Effective DIY control starts with sanitation. Remove grease from stovetops, take out garbage regularly, wipe crumbs from counters, and store food in sealed containers. Clean and mop behind and under appliances where crumbs collect. If there is pet food in the open, take up it overnight. These sanitation practices don’t just make the home neater—they remove the food sources that feed the infestation.
Next, use bait gel. This is one of the strongest DIY tools because roaches feed on it and return to nesting areas, helping reduce hidden populations. Place small dots in cracks and crevices, behind fridges, under sinks, inside cabinet corners, and near appliance voids. Do not spray repellent insecticides over bait, because that can make roaches avoid the bait entirely.
Roach traps and sticky traps are also useful. They won’t eliminate an infestation on their own, but they help observe movement and identify heavy traffic areas. Use them near baseboards, under sinks, behind stoves, and near drains. If traps continue to fill up fast after several days of cleaning and baiting, the infestation level is likely beyond simple DIY control.
Other DIY steps that help include:
- Fixing leaking taps and pipes to reduce humidity
- Storing food containers tightly
- Putting out garbage before bed
- Cutting down on clutter that gives roaches hiding spaces
- Sealing small gaps with caulk where appropriate
DIY works best on early infestations. If you see roaches during the day, find multiple egg cases, or spot activity in several rooms, professional treatment is usually the most effective.
When should I call a pest control expert in Mississauga?
You should reach out to a pest control expert when you see recurring activity, roaches in several rooms, signs in a adjacent unit, or evidence that the infestation is moving through walls or service lines. If bait and cleaning have not cut down on activity within a short period, a pro can conduct an inspection, identify harbourage areas, and implement a more complete treatment plan.
Professional services often include residual treatment in key travel routes, bait placement, and a plan tailored to the species involved. For German cockroaches, technicians may focus on kitchens, bathrooms, and warm hidden spaces. For American cockroaches, treatment may target basements, utility areas, and damp zones. A strong plan usually includes follow-up service, because roach eggs can hatch after the first visit and activity may continue if not rechecked.
Call earlier rather than later if you have:
- Visible roaches during the daytime
- Frequent sightings despite DIY cleanup
- Egg cases in multiple areas
- Infestation in a condo, apartment, or townhouse with shared walls
- Food contamination concerns in a kitchen or pantry
In Mississauga, quick intervention can make a difference because dense housing can help roaches travel between units. A professional can also advise whether the issue may require coordination with property management or adjacent units.

How do I keep cockroaches from returning?
To prevent cockroaches from reappearing, focus on sealing small openings, decreasing moisture, and maintaining strong cleaning habits. Even after service, roaches can reappear if the home still has crumbs, hidden water, or accessible shelter. Use caulk where appropriate around pipes, cabinets, and wall gaps, and keep an eye on areas behind appliances and under sinks.
Proper food storage counts as well, because contaminated food can happen again if unsealed packages, pet food, or bits of food remain accessible. Keep counters clean, do not leaving dirty dishes overnight, and remove spills quickly. In kitchens and bathrooms, consistent cleaning and drying are part of lasting control, not just a short-term solution.
Humidity control is especially important essential in basements, utility rooms, and bathrooms. Ventilation, dehumidification when necessary, and leak repair can make the space much less appealing to cockroaches. Along with ongoing inspection using glue traps, these steps help stop repeat infestations and catch new signs early.
